โฆ Synopsis
In this article, a class of reaction diffusion functional differential equations is investigated. The global existence and uniqueness of solutions and the stability of the trivial solution are obtained. Some applications are also discussed. The method proposed in this article is a combination of the iterative analysis, the fixed point theorem, and the comparison principle.
